根服务器为什么只能有13个
发布日期:2025-04-18 23:11:44 来源:网易 编辑:傅群榕
根服务器是互联网的核心基础设施之一,它们负责管理和分发顶级域名(如.com、.org等)的信息。然而,许多人对“根服务器只能有13个”这一说法感到困惑。实际上,这个限制并非技术上的绝对要求,而是基于一种历史和技术折中的结果。
早期互联网设计时,为了简化数据传输,协议中规定了UDP数据包的最大大小为512字节。由于根服务器的数据需要通过UDP进行传输,因此每个根服务器的地址信息必须压缩到这个限制内。经过优化后,最多可以容纳13个根服务器的地址。这种设计在当时既满足了性能需求,又避免了复杂性增加。
然而,现代互联网已经发展出多种解决方案来突破这一限制。例如,使用任何cast技术将多个IP地址映射到同一个名称下,或者利用Anycast技术实现负载均衡和容灾能力。这些方法使得即使存在物理上的13个根节点,但实际上可以部署成数百甚至上千个分布式节点,从而提高系统的可靠性和响应速度。
尽管如此,“根服务器只有13个”的说法仍然广泛流传,主要是因为它反映了互联网初期架构的一个重要特征。随着技术的进步,这一概念正在被重新定义,并且未来的互联网将会更加去中心化和灵活。
标签: